"""
Release Documentation to Staging Branch
This script:
1. Runs build-docs.py to build the documentation
2. Checks out the asf-staging branch to a temporary directory
3. Copies the contents of docs/build to the temp directory
4. Adds and commits the changes
5. Pushes to the remote asf-staging branch
Usage:
python3 scripts/release-docs-stage.py [--no-push] [--commit-message MESSAGE]
Options:
--no-push Build and commit but don't push to remote
--commit-message Custom commit message (default: "Deploy documentation staging")
"""

def play_sound(success=True):
"""
Play a system sound to indicate success or failure.
Args:
success: True for success sound, False for failure sound
"""
try:
system = platform.system()
if system == "Darwin": # macOS
if success:
# Success sound
sound_path = "/System/Library/Sounds/Glass.aiff"
else:
# Failure sound
sound_path = "/System/Library/Sounds/Basso.aiff"
if os.path.exists(sound_path):
subprocess.run(
["afplay", sound_path],
capture_output=True,
timeout=5
)
elif system == "Linux":
# Try to use paplay (PulseAudio) or aplay (ALSA)
if success:
# Try to play a beep or use speaker-test
try:
subprocess.run(
["paplay", "/usr/share/sounds/freedesktop/stereo/complete.oga"],
capture_output=True,
timeout=5
)
except:
# Fallback to speaker-test
subprocess.run(
["speaker-test", "-t", "sine", "-f", "1000", "-l", "1"],
capture_output=True,
timeout=2
)
else:
try:
subprocess.run(
["paplay", "/usr/share/sounds/freedesktop/stereo/dialog-error.oga"],
capture_output=True,
timeout=5
)
except:
# Fallback to speaker-test with lower frequency
subprocess.run(
["speaker-test", "-t", "sine", "-f", "400", "-l", "1"],
capture_output=True,
timeout=2
)
elif system == "Windows":
# Use winsound module
import winsound
if success:
winsound.MessageBeep(winsound.MB_OK)
else:
winsound.MessageBeep(winsound.MB_ICONHAND)
except Exception:
# Silently fail if sound can't be played
pass
